Synopsis:
"Wanderers of the Earth" is a captivating documentary that follows the extraordinary life of Saeed, a resilient and resourceful man, as he leads his family through the challenges of a nomadic existence. The film offers a rare glimpse into their daily routines, emphasizing Saeed's unwavering determination to build a humble hut for his loved ones amidst the vast wilderness.
Setting:
The documentary primarily takes place in a remote and picturesque region, where Saeed and his family live off the land. The breathtaking landscapes, ranging from rolling hills to arid deserts, serve as a backdrop to their nomadic lifestyle.
Plot:
The documentary opens with Saeed and his family traversing the rugged terrain, setting up camp in a new location. The audience is introduced to Saeed's wife, Amina, and their three children, each playing a role in their collective survival. As the days unfold, viewers witness the family's reliance on each other and their bond growing stronger amidst the challenges they face.
Throughout the documentary, Saeed is portrayed as a resourceful and skilled individual. He demonstrates his ability to hunt for food, gather water, and construct temporary shelters using traditional methods passed down through generations. However, Saeed yearns for stability and dreams of providing a more permanent home for his family.
Driven by this vision, Saeed begins to focus his efforts on building a hut that can withstand the elements. The film captures his tenacity as he collects materials from nature, including stone, wood, and animal hides. Saeed's interactions with the surrounding environment and his respect for nature's resources are highlighted, emphasizing the sustainable and harmonious aspects of his lifestyle.
As Saeed faces numerous obstacles during the hut construction process, the documentary delves into the emotional and physical toll it takes on him. It explores the sacrifices he makes to ensure the well-being of his family while striving to create a safe and comfortable haven for them.
The film also delves into the family's interpersonal dynamics, showcasing the shared responsibilities, joys, and struggles they experience together. Viewers witness the children's education, the family's cultural traditions, and the balance between adapting to the modern world while preserving their ancestral ways.
As the documentary nears its conclusion, Saeed's perseverance pays off, and the hut begins to take shape. The compassion and unwavering support of his family are evident as they contribute to the building process. The final scenes capture the family's joy and sense of accomplishment as they settle into their new abode, symbolizing the resilience of the human spirit and the enduring power of family bonds.
"Wanderers of the Earth: Saeed's Nomadic Journey" is an inspiring and thought-provoking documentary that sheds light on the beauty and challenges of a nomadic lifestyle. Through Saeed's story, the film invites viewers to reflect on the importance of family, the connection to nature, and the pursuit of one's dreams against all odds.
